Music degree students in London can now enjoy the very best facilities, real-life industry experiences and a contemporary curriculum thanks to a new partnership forged by two of the UK’s leading educational institutions, benefiting the UK’s music industry.
Nottingham Trent University London — a new 35,000 sq ft leading edge university campus in East London which opened its doors last autumn offering vocational degree courses in the creative and entertainment industries — has joined forces with Tileyard Education, the world’s largest professional music community based in Kings Cross. Tileyard London is a creative hub home to over 200 music businesses such as Soundcloud, Ableton and Believe, and over 150 private recording studios, home to The Prodigy, Noel Gallagher and more.
The partnership will mean that students studying at Nottingham Trent University’s London campus will also have access to Tileyard’s dynamic workspaces, extensive network of industry professionals and state-of-the-art studios.
Students studying music production, music business, commercial songwriting and production, and sound engineering will all benefit from the strategic partnership, which is designed to nurture a new generation of UK musicians, producers, and industry leaders by facilitating real industry connectivity.

Over the past 18 months, Tileyard Education signed over 250 single song agreements for their students and alumni. 66% of their music business students in 2022 walked into full-time careers in the music industry.
